Output 18c59c6ea8632023205b577a0a21a69aeda8a53f405942aaf332339b17847611:0

value
928772
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e991d2418e968a631c12f1869cac3434f76f0506 OP_EQUAL
address
3Nz245kPQtXzeo8siW7uXLkLFQXhbVsmHj
transaction
18c59c6ea8632023205b577a0a21a69aeda8a53f405942aaf332339b17847611
spent
true